Job description

About the Role

We're looking for a Senior SDET (Software Development Engineer in Testing) to elevate engineering quality across Aplazo. This is an engineering role—you'll write production-grade code and maintain automated tests independently; improve existing suites and coverage in your own area, adapt and improve test plans for medium/large features, execute end-to-end with little guidance and give clear feedback to engineers on quality.

You're not a QA gatekeeper. You're an engineer who's passionate about quality and believes the best way to achieve it is by empowering every engineer to test better. You'll build the tools, frameworks, and practices that make quality a natural part of how we work.

You lead quality initiatives for your squad and mentor engineers on testing practices.

 
 

What You'll Do

  • Mentor engineers on quality — Pair with engineers to improve their testing practices; TDD, and test design

  • Own test strategy — Define testing approaches (unit, integration, contract, e2e) for your squad

  • Write code — Build production-grade automation, testing tools & test scripts

  • Drive quality metrics — Instrument and track quality signals (coverage, flakiness, test times, defect rates); use data to prioritize improvements

  • Leverage AI for quality — Use AI to generate tests, identify coverage gaps, and accelerate quality feedback loops

  • Shift quality left — Help engineers catch issues earlier through better design, testability coaching, and fast feedback

 
 

What We're Looking For

Technical

  • 3 - 5+ years as a software engineer or SDET

  • Strong programming skills—you will write production code, not just test scripts (Java, selenium, cucumber, Appium (for mobile test), RestAssured (for API testing))

  • Deep expertise in test architecture: unit, integration, contract, and e2e testing strategies

  • Proficient with CI/CD, integration and test automation with Jenkins pipelines and GitHub Actions for solution builds and deployments.

  • Familiar with our stack or similar: Java/Spring, Angular/Flutter, AWS, PostgreSQL, MongoDB, Datadog, Postman, Bruno and JMeter

AI Fluency

  • Uses AI tools to generate test cases, identify edge cases, and accelerate test development

  • Applies AI to detect flaky tests, analyze coverage gaps, and prioritize testing efforts

  • Builds or champions AI-powered quality tools for the team

  • Stays current on AI-assisted testing capabilities and best practices

Quality Philosophy

  • Believes engineers should own quality—your job is to enable them, not replace them

  • Thinks about testability during design, not just after implementation

  • Pragmatic about test coverage—you optimize for confidence

  • Understands testing and when to break the rules

Leadership & Communication

  • Experience in coaching engineers and changing team practices

  • Writes clear documentation and runbooks

  • Fluent in Spanish; working knowledge of English for cross-team collaboration


Mindset

  • Engineer first, quality specialist second

  • Passionate about developer experience—you build tools people love to use

  • Strong ownership; you drive quality improvements end-to-end

  • Curious about fintech-specific quality challenges (financial accuracy, compliance, fraud)

 
 

Nice to Have

  • Experience in fintech, payments, or high-reliability systems

  • Background in mobile testing (Flutter, iOS, Android) & testing frameworks like Maestro or Patrol.

  • Performance and load testing experience

  • Contract testing (Pact) or API testing expertise

  • Contributions to open-source testing tools or frameworks

  • Experience managing a mobile device farm (Sauce Labs)

 
 

Our Stack

Languages: Java, Python
Frameworks: JUnit, TestNG, Playwright, Selenium, Appium, Maestro/Patrol
API Tooling: Postman/Bruno, Jmeter/LoadRunner, Rest Assured


CI/CD: Jenkins, GitHub Actions, CodeMagic
Infrastructure: AWS, Pulumi
Observability: DataDog
